| So today I was over at my sisters place with Lycus because we were making them some handmade collars. Well during our time there, I started taking him for a potty walk since it's an apartment complex. Well, of course, the one time I don't have his harness, I walk him with his collar and the shit snaps open! The second it snapped he just RAN! He didn't look back or anything. My sister lives near two very busy streets at that so I was pretty much chasing after him and freaking out because he was getting closer and closer to those streets. The second he would see me going after him, he would run for it more thinking it was a game. I tried recall but that proved pointless. His recall is the worst I've ever seen even though we've been working on it for ever lol. While I was chasing him, I called my sister so she could come out with the car and help me get him. Her boyfriend also came out and when he saw Lycus, he called him over, and sure enough Lycus went with him. That little punk just got so excited since he never sees my sisters bf as often so he immediately went over.. Well thankfully that's where it ended and it was right next to one of the busy streets. Needless to say I'm never walking him on a collar again haha. And this also made me realize that I am very out of shape |

| Scary! So glad you were about to catch him!
That's what happened when Juneau got out. She wouldn't listen to my boyfriend, but she ran straight to one of our neighbors! For Christmas, I want the TAGG gps system for Juneau. It tracks where they are when they escape from the 'zone' (i.e. house, backyard). $100 for gps and $8 a month for the activation (can cancel at any time). It's an app on your phone. |
